Key Qualities of a Good Backup QB

What makes a reliable backup quarterback? Here are some essential traits:

  • Experience: Proven ability to handle game situations.
  • Decision-Making: Smart choices under pressure.
  • Arm Talent: Capable of making all the necessary throws.
  • Mobility: Ability to move in the pocket and extend plays.
  • Leadership: Command respect in the locker room.

Case Studies: Successful Backup QBs

  • Nick Foles (Philadelphia Eagles): Stepped in and led the Eagles to a Super Bowl victory.
  • Matt Moore (Miami Dolphins): Provided stability and kept the Dolphins competitive during Ryan Tannehill's injuries.
  • Case Keenum (Minnesota Vikings): Led the Vikings to the NFC Championship game after Teddy Bridgewater's injury.
